Rhiannon: No matter what your price point is the design and shape of your pillows
can really save say lot about the personality of your house. What are these
saying?
Samantha: Well these are two different schools of thought here. It’s almost like
music, what do you like the pash mode or grateful dead. This is traditional.
Do you like that or do you like modern?
Rhiannon: What if you like both can you mix a match?
Samantha: You certainly can mix and match and what I love about the traditional part
of this pillow for example is the pattern and what is great about that is it
brings so much colors in to really bring out that mix and match so with all
of this color you might find a nice stripe, you might find a nice plaid and
you might find something that’s just solid and you can maybe contrast it
with a different type of trim.
So the mix match what I like about this particular pillow is the size, it’s a
modern with this contemporary sort of wave on it but it matches with the
traditional. You can throw them on the couch and really what is great
about size what you’re looking at is 24x24 this one is a baby, baby pillow
buy you can certainly put them all in the couch together and it creates sort
of an added layer, texture, different dimension sizes and shapes really ads
a pop to what we’re talking about the neutral sofa.
Rhiannon: And what’s kind of the rule of thumb as far as how many pillows to have
on a regular sized sofa.
Samantha: It sort of depends. What I like is maybe something big like this again
24x24 is probably the biggest maybe something right in front of that to
move our smaller pillows that you’ve been looking at like an 18x18 here
and then to top it off maybe something small in the middle.
